  1. Ham Asparagus Swirls.

    This is a recipe I wrote
    I had these ingredients on hand and put it together. It is a fabulous
    appetizer and one I serve at a lot of my catering events.

    16 fresh asparagus spears trimmed
    3 tablespoons Dijon mustard
    16 thin slices smoked ham
    16 slices Swiss cheese
    2 eggs beaten
    1 cup Italian dry bread crumbs
    3 tablespoons olive oil

    In a skillet cook asparagus in a small amount of water until crisp tender
    and drain well. Spread about 1 teaspoon of mustard on each ham slice. Top
    with one slice of cheese. Place an asparagus spear at one end. Roll up
    each ham sliced tightly, secure with three toothpicks. Dip ham roll in egg
    then roll in breadcrumbs. Fry rolls in oil a few at a time, until golden
    brown, about 3 to 4 minutes. Drain on paper towels; keep warm. Cut each
    roll between the toothpicks into three pieces.
